[QUOTE="J E Custom, post: 441074, member: 2736"] Shawn. at one time Lilja had a bore scope that he used to inspect the bore of his barrels and if requested he would supply a video of your barrel for $25.00 extra. I'm not sure but I think he does not tape the inspection any more for sale. They are very expensive but can tell you a lot if you are trying to figure out a problem with a rifle because you can inspect the crown, bore,rifling,grooves, leade, freebore, chamber quality, breach end of barrel and other things that could be a problem . I used to make chamber cast using cerrosafe but once I bought a bore scope it made everything else obsolete except for dimensioning a chamber. If you suspect a problem with the chamber and cant afford a bore scope you can buy the cerrosafe from Brownells for less than $30.00 and do a casting of your chamber and throat. It melts in hot water and can be re used many times. J E CUSTOM [/QUOTE]
